Transaction bc5a67001282fee6cf52885345091db2ab338121dc17ee0319c870f1e53bdddc
1 Input
1 Outputs
- bc5a67001282fee6cf52885345091db2ab338121dc17ee0319c870f1e53bdddc:0
value 333939
address 32jW5zMnvvd1ZzWD6r9crCTj7xmyVcXdYw